About One Thousand & One

Our History

1001 was started in 2025 by local Southeastern Idahoans who wanted to give back to the community. This 501c(3) charity was created to help the many people living on the edge in our community. Due to the shortage of role models, disparity of wealth, retirement, unforeseen hardships, and more; they felt it was time to give back and recruited other board members with complimentary skill sets. As time went on, it became clear to the 1001 board that mentorship guidance was the key to long-term success. Now, 1001 has mentors with various skillsets and experience, making our mentors more valuable to our mission.

1001 is a locally founded 501(c)(3) nonprofit connecting trained volunteer mentors with individuals and families ready for growth. Through consistent 1:1 mentorships and practical skill-building, we help people move from uncertainty to stability and from surviving to thriving.
